One morning I was on my way to the .99 only store and stumbled across this diner. I was hungry and the name of it seemed to catch my eye so I was a bit curious. I went in and was immediately greeted by a very nice waitress. I ordered an egg and machaca plate then later noticed a guy eating menudo so I ordered that as well. The food has a taste of home made cooking and the atmosphere was very nice of a 50's look with diner music playing in the background. I must say the waitress was very nice and attentive making sure my drink was filled. I really like this place and would go back again.
